Handover for the Quillstore cache layer: the bloom filter sits in front of the key-value store and screens out misses before they hit disk. If support sees false-positive spikes, rebuild the filter from the nightly snapshot — it takes about ten minutes. Rebuilds require access to the Mossvale snapshot vault, which unlocks with the recovery passphrase listed below.

vault phrase of yaguf-hahaf = druath-holix

## Artifact Signing — SDK Parity Notes (Weekly Sync)

Kestrel SDK for Android reached parity with the Swift client this sprint: offline queueing, batched telemetry, and retry semantics now match. Both SDKs ship as signed artifacts from the same pipeline. Remaining gap: background sync throttling, targeted next sprint. Verify both release bundles before tagging. Both artifacts validate against the shared signing key below.

signing key of kawig-fafog = bky19_6Fypv1qws7J8qJtaYjX

Hey — quick handover on Driftkite deep-link routing before I'm out. Links from the Pennywhistle email campaigns resolve through the Junction service, which maps slugs to screens; anything unmapped falls back to the home tab, silently. Add new routes in the mapping file, not in app code. The mapping file and test harness are here.

wiki page, kahog-bajop: https://gitlab.xolmarlabs.example/build/pipeline/repo/projects/pipeline/merge_requests/job/4619e09e18550414d853714c

// Encoding sniffing for user-uploaded text files in Saltgrass.
// We check BOM first, then a capped statistical pass (8 KB max)
// to avoid unbounded reads on hostile uploads. Ambiguous files
// fall back to this constant rather than guessing, which closed
// the smuggling vector flagged in the last audit. Fixed as of the
// build noted below.

trace token, bawif-tajof: htk14_21e308fc7b4137

**New starter day one — door sensor recall.** Brellick Facilities has recalled the Vexa-9 door sensors on floors 2 and 4. Until replacements land, those doors won't auto-release. Escort your new starter via the east stairwell only. Log any stuck door in the Hallward tracker, not by phone. Do not prop doors — alarms are live. Confirm the starter's pass is enrolled at the Kestrel Lobby desk before lunch. Their temporary badge code is below.

badge for tajeg-kagap: bdg-EWZTJN-83588199